1 Kings 18:7
And as Obadiah was in the way, behold, Elijah met him: and he knew him, and fell on his face, and said, Art thou that my lord Elijah?

After three years, God sends Elijah to present himself to Ahab; Obadiah, Ahab's faithful servant who had hidden one hundred prophets, arranges the meeting.
